A hollow hemisphere of mass 4m is placed as shown in figure . Two point masses m each are fixed to it at points P and Q on diametrically opposite points. The position of center of mass of the system is

A

`(0,-R/2)`

B

`(0,-R/3)`

C

`(0,-(2R)/3)`

D

`(0,-R/4)`

Text Solution

Verified by Experts

The correct Answer is:
B
